A Life of Prayer and Sacrament

The rhythm of daily life at Padre Pio was once again anchored in prayer. Students participated in regular Mass, Adoration, and the Sacrament of Confession, as well as daily morning and midday prayers. Special feast days, liturgical seasons, and processions helped bring the Church’s calendar to life in our classrooms and hallways.

Forming the Whole Person

This year, our students expressed their creativity and talents through the annual art and science program “Living With the Psalms”, music recitals, and drama performances (such as our annual spring musical.Their work reflected both skill and soul. Athletics in the form of LifeRunners, visits to a rock climbing gym and Field Day also played an important role in student development, teaching teamwork, discipline, and resilience.
